Similar early gene responses to ligand-activated EGFR and neu tyrosine kinases in NIH3T3 cells.

P Koskinen1, H Lehväslaiho, H MacDonald-Bravo, K Alitalo, R Bravo.   

Abstract

We have compared the responses of serum-inducible immediate early genes to ligand activation of the epidermal growth factor receptor (EGFR) or a hybrid EGFR/neu receptor containing the intracellular domain of the neu proto-oncogene. Few differences in mRNA induction kinetics were found, emphasizing the functional similarity of these structurally related tyrosine kinases.
